The UK medical device market is poised for substantial evolution, projected to reach a remarkable USD 74.45 billion by 2035. This expansive growth reflects a compound annual growth rate (CAGR) of 6.37%, driven by the increasing integration of technology and heightened patient care demands. The market’s trajectory highlights a critical shift in distribution dynamics, where hospitals currently command a significant 49% market share, underscoring their pivotal role in shaping the future of healthcare delivery. This dominance is primarily fueled by robust infrastructure and escalating healthcare investments across the UK. Furthermore, diagnostic devices, which hold a 36% market share, are increasingly favored due to the growing demand for early disease detection and innovative diagnostic technologies. Several factors are driving the UK Medical Device Market Demand. Primarily, the increasing aging population and the prevalence of chronic diseases necessitate advanced medical technologies for disease management and treatment. This demographic shift is a significant driver of market growth, as healthcare systems strive to meet the rising demand for effective medical interventions. Furthermore, advancements in imaging devices, which currently account for a 33% share of the market, are crucial to improving diagnostic accuracy and treatment planning. The integration of artificial intelligence (AI) and machine learning (ML) into imaging technology is expected to enhance capabilities, driving further growth in this segment. However, challenges such as stringent regulatory requirements and the need for significant capital investments can hinder market expansion. A recent report indicates that the digital health segment, including telemedicine and mobile health applications, is expected to grow by 20% annually, reflecting a significant shift in consumer behavior and healthcare delivery models. This growth is largely driven by increased adoption rates among healthcare providers and patients, particularly following the COVID-19 pandemic, which accelerated the need for remote care solutions. For instance, the NHS’s investment in digital platforms has enabled a 300% increase in remote consultations within just a year. This trend not only enhances accessibility to healthcare but also reduces costs associated with traditional in-person visits, leading to more efficient use of healthcare resources.
